I have recently come across the documented evidence of a dig, which
took place on Whitley T1468 of 502 Squadron, which was based at
limavady and crashed in Eire on the 24th of January 1941. There were
4 bombs on this aircraft 2 of which exploded on impact. According to
military archives in Eire military personnel disposed of the other 2
at the time. However during the dig one very live 250lb bomb was
uncovered. Apparently a video record of this dig was recorded during
the excavation. The exciting news is that 2 Merlin X engines were
recovered from the crash site. The bad news is that there was a
difference of opinion between the recovery team as to the best thing
to do with the remains and they parted company on bad terms. This dig
is documented in a book called down in a free state (wartime air
crashes and forced landings in Eire 1939-1945. I.S.B.N. 0 9525496 5
